1. Columbia:


Columbia is a well-known name in outdoor apparel, offering a wide range of ski pants for boys at various price points. They are known for their excellent waterproof and breathable technologies, often incorporating features like Omni-Tech™ for waterproofing and Omni-Heat™ for thermal reflection. Columbia's pants often feature durable water-repellent (DWR) coatings to shed snow and light rain. Their designs are generally practical and stylish, catering to different preferences. Expect a good balance of performance and affordability. Look for features like adjustable waistbands, reinforced knees, and zippered pockets for practicality.

Key Features to Consider:

Beyond the brand, several key features should guide your selection:
Waterproofing: Look for a waterproof rating (e.g., 10,000mm or higher) to ensure protection from snow and rain.
Breathability: Breathability (often measured in grams per square meter per 24 hours) prevents overheating and keeps your boy comfortable.
Insulation: Consider the climate and your boy's preference. Some pants offer lightweight insulation, while others are designed for extreme cold.
Fit: Choose a fit that allows for freedom of movement but isn't too baggy. Articulated knees are a plus for mobility.
Durability: Reinforced knees and seat are crucial for withstanding wear and tear.
Features: Zippered pockets, adjustable waistbands, gaiters (to prevent snow from entering boots), and adjustable cuffs are valuable additions.
